Sunrise Acres Neighborhood Market Intelligence
Overview
Sunrise Acres is a well-established, family-centric neighborhood located in the heart of Evans, Georgia, a premier suburb of Augusta. Situated conveniently off Washington Road (Route 78) near the intersection with Belair Road, it offers a quiet, residential retreat while maintaining immediate access to Columbia County's commercial and civic hubs. The neighborhood's character is defined by its mature tree canopy, gently winding streets, and a strong sense of community that has developed over decades.
Developed primarily in the 1980s and 1990s, Sunrise Acres reflects the growth surge of Evans during that period, transitioning from a rural area to a sought-after suburban community. Its history is one of steady, planned development, resulting in a cohesive streetscape. The neighborhood's location places residents just minutes from the Columbia County Government Complex, the Evans Town Center Park, and major employers, making it a practical and desirable place to call home for professionals and families alike.
Housing & Real Estate
The housing stock in Sunrise Acres consists predominantly of traditional single-family homes, featuring brick and siding exteriors with spacious, landscaped lots. Architectural styles are primarily classic American suburban, including ranch, split-level, and two-story traditional designs, many with three to four bedrooms. Home sizes typically range from 1,800 to 3,000 square feet, offering ample space for growing families.
As a mature neighborhood, Sunrise Acres is overwhelmingly owner-occupied, with a very low rental mix. The real estate market here is highly stable, benefiting from Evans' consistent demand. Price ranges typically fall within the mid $300,000s to the low $400,000s, reflecting the neighborhood's established nature, lot sizes, and prime location. Recent trends show homes selling quickly, often with multiple offers, as buyers seek out move-in ready properties in established communities with lower turnover than newer subdivisions.
Schools & Education
Families in Sunrise Acres are served by the top-ranked Columbia County School District. The neighborhood is zoned for a highly regarded educational pipeline: Riverside Elementary School, Riverside Middle School, and Evans High School. All three schools are located within a short drive, often just a few minutes, making the morning school run exceptionally convenient. These schools consistently receive high marks for academic performance, extracurricular offerings, and faculty quality.
Beyond the excellent public schools, residents have access to several nearby private educational options, including Augusta Christian Schools and Westminster Schools of Augusta, both just a short commute away. For higher education, the neighborhood is approximately 20 minutes from Augusta University's main campus, offering opportunities for continuing education and cultural events.
Parks & Recreation
Sunrise Acres itself is a park-like setting, but residents enjoy proximity to some of Evans' finest recreational amenities. The crown jewel is the Evans Town Center Park, less than two miles away, featuring a large amphitheater for concerts, a scenic lake with a walking trail, playgrounds, and expansive green spaces for community events. For more active recreation, the nearby Columbia County Library park offers additional walking paths and open areas.
Outdoor enthusiasts appreciate the quick access to the Savannah Rapids Park and the Augusta Canal towpath at the Columbia County line, ideal for walking, running, cycling, and kayaking. For organized sports, the expansive Blanchard Woods Park complex provides numerous baseball/softball fields, soccer fields, and a dog park. The neighborhood's central location also puts several private gyms, golf courses, and the YMCA within easy reach.
Local Dining & Shopping
Daily conveniences and dining are exceptionally close. The Mullins Crossing shopping center, directly across Washington Road, anchors the local retail scene with a Publix supermarket, pharmacies, banks, and a variety of restaurants. Dining options cater to everyday needs and casual outings, featuring popular local spots like French Market Grille West for upscale Southern fare, and chain favorites such as Diablo's Southwest Grill and Your Pie for pizza.
For more extensive shopping, the Evans Towne Center shopping plaza is just down the road, offering big-box retailers like Target, Kohl's, and Lowe's alongside a dense concentration of restaurants and services. The nearby Grovetown area also provides additional retail options. From quick coffee stops to weekly grocery runs to sit-down dinners, Sunrise Acres residents rarely need to travel far for their daily necessities and leisure shopping.
